Center isn't a position teams normally draft in first round anyway. Usually the better centers in the draft go in the 2nd round but some slide into the 3rd. Cameron Irving maybe someone who can be picked up outside of the 1st round. He's a tackle who moved inside to center for FSU. He has good feet & moves well which is a plus for pulling & in the screen game.
